Primary Switching Roles of Indoor Medium-Voltage Vacuum Circuit Breakers
Indoor medium-voltage vacuum circuit breakers principally cope with two roles in energy substations and industrial setups. First, they're perfect for taking care of load switching, making certain The graceful Procedure of electrical devices without the need of interruptions. next, they excel at fault clearing, quickly and properly disconnecting the electrical circuit when faults including quick circuits or overloads happen. This capacity appreciably guards linked products and lessens the chance of fires and operational downtime. Notably, vacuum circuit breakers properly operate in environments necessitating Recurrent switching functions, generating them indispensable in vital infrastructures, which include facts facilities and producing facilities. Their precision-built arc-extinguishing technologies decrease put on on elements, delivering trustworthy performance even in high-desire situations.
Benefits of VCBs Over SF₆ and Oil Circuit Breakers in Renewable Plants
as compared to more mature systems like SF₆ fuel and oil circuit breakers, vacuum circuit breakers carry a number of strengths, specially in renewable Electrical power vegetation. not like SF₆, which can be a strong greenhouse fuel, vacuum interrupters are eco-friendly, as they don't call for any destructive gases for arc extinguishing. Their simpler, sealed models decrease upkeep requires, lowering operational expenditures over time. Furthermore, VCBs present bigger longevity and so are much less at risk of have on and tear from harsh conditions, compared with oil circuit breakers that demand Recurrent oil replacements to keep up performance. Performance reliability is another moreover; vacuum know-how is extremely successful in interrupting electrical arcs, a function that is significant for your fluctuating electric power scenarios widespread in wind or photo voltaic services. These characteristics merged make vacuum circuit breakers an ideal, sustainable choice for renewable facilities looking to align with green energy plans.
basic safety and Arc-Flash Mitigation When employing a Vacuum Circuit Breaker
When electrical arcs occur, they could hurt equipment, bring about accidents, and disrupt operations. Vacuum circuit breakers prioritize safety by reducing arc flashes by advanced arc-interruption technological innovation. The vacuum In the breaker immediately extinguishes electrical arcs, noticeably lessening the prospective for arc-related accidents. Moreover, VCB devices are constructed to manage large fault currents without having compromise, An important aspect for vital industries such as Health care, producing, and info centers. Enhanced protection features like insulated factors and fault-monitoring sensors more assure a secure working ecosystem for both of those staff and tools. utilizing VCBs also aligns with compliance expectations for electrical basic safety, featuring corporations comfort even though maintaining operational excellence.
